链上环境中的术语「链游戏」是指在区块链上开发和运行的游戏。链上游戏利用区块链技术的透明度、不可窜改性、去中心化等优势,提供独特且可靠的游戏体验。
什么是区块链?
区块链是一种分散式帐本技术,允许以安全且可验证的方式维护越来越多的记录(称为区块)清单。每个区块都包含一个交易列表,并连结到前一个区块,形成一条连续的链。区块链的主要特征包括:
去中心化:没有中央机构控制链。
不变性:数据一旦记录在区块链上,未经共识就无法更改。
透明度:所有交易对网络中的所有参与者都是可见的。
链上游戏的好处
数字资产所有权:玩家可以拥有和交易数字资产,例如代表游戏内物品的 NFT(不可替代代币)。
透明:所有交易和游戏规则都在区块链上公开,确保公平。
互操作性:一款游戏的资产和角色可以在其他兼容的游戏和应用程序中使用。
安全性:区块链的去中心化和加密安全特性可以防止欺诈和操纵。
Chain Games On-Chain 示例
加密猫:
描述:一款基于以太坊的游戏,允许玩家繁殖、收集和交易独特的数字猫。
技术:使用智能合约来管理猫的繁殖和交易。
Axie Infinity:
描述:一款基于以太坊的策略游戏,玩家可以收集、饲养和战斗称为 Axies 的生物。
技术:Axies 和其他游戏内物品是玩家可以在游戏中购买、出售和使用的 NFT。
去中心化:
描述:一个虚拟世界,玩家可以在其中购买土地、建造自己的作品并通过其货币化。
技术:使用以太坊区块链进行土地所有权和数字内容创建。
链上链游戏如何运作
智能合约:
智能合约是在区块链上运行并自动化游戏规则的程序。
示例:在 Cryptokitties 中,智能合约管理猫的繁殖和玩家之间的交易。
非同质化代币(NFT):
NFT 是代表游戏内数字资产的独特代币,例如角色、物品或地形。
示例:在 Axie Infinity 中,每个 Axie 都是具有独特特征的 NFT。
代币化经济:
许多链上游戏都有自己的代币化经济,游戏内代币可用于购买游戏内资产或服务。
示例:在 Decentraland 中,玩家使用 MANA 代币购买土地和其他虚拟商品。
链上游戏挑战
可扩展性:
公共区块链可能面临可扩展性问题,这可能会影响交易的速度和成本。
解决方案:使用侧链或第二层(layer2)来提高效率。
技术复杂性:
智能合约和区块链的开发和交互需要先进的技术知识。
解决方案:使用简化智能合约开发和管理的平台和工具。
交易成本:
区块链上的交易费用可能很高,尤其是在需求旺盛的时期。
解决方案:优化智能合约,选择费用较低的区块链。
链上游戏的未来
链上游戏的未来是充满希望的,有可能:
更强的互操作性:玩家将能够在多个游戏和平台中使用他们的数字资产。
游戏中的创新:虚拟现实和增强现实等新兴技术与区块链的集成。
社区发展:玩家和开发者社区更多地参与游戏的演变和治理。